Output d66c3df838f536ef1a968e9c5a0a3b4888078ed33382782bded0ffcff60f9fbd:15

value
64326804
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 621445b8122f02fac6633009bf2e8c9153e1fd57 OP_EQUALVERIFY OP_CHECKSIG
address
19wbWM5oPc68Ap8PbPP6AfVNUAn6Cc5Hxw
transaction
d66c3df838f536ef1a968e9c5a0a3b4888078ed33382782bded0ffcff60f9fbd
spent
true